My last post only addressed the palette question because I was at work on my phone. I'll address the other stuff, now.

Seth Zankuten's Spidey was already well done, but he had a few new moves that I felt made him kind of cheap. So, most of the credit for Spidey's slick gameplay all goes to him. I really do appreciate all the positive feedback, though.

In MvC, throws are executed by pressing Forward+HP or Forward+HK when close to the opponent. And I personally prefer it that way.

The portraits are done with mugen 1.0's default screen pack in mind (because I use a slightly modified version of it). The versus screen shows the portraits in a "window" in the traditional 120x140 pixel size. I have my win screen portraits set as the same sprite as the main portrait, so the full image is shown on the win screen, like so:
